PIGL adds ₹2.61 Cr order, raising Udaipur contract to ₹60.51 Cr

- Power & Instrumentation (Guj.) Limited (PIGL) landed two new work orders worth ₹2.61 crore, raising the Udaipur Air Terminal contract to roughly ₹60.51 crore.
- The order adds immediate revenue and, with execution slated in 4‑8 weeks, should generate rapid cash inflows.
- Covering design, supply, installation, testing, commissioning and hand‑over, the project is expected to deliver healthy engineering margins.
- Boosts PIGL’s footprint in the fast‑growing aviation‑infrastructure segment, though reliance on a single airport introduces execution and payment concentration risks.
